General Info
In Block
dee2e79ed634a528d704a206d83dbb10c2a7dd80030cb2878ab1ac936d7a788c
In block height
Total Input
2431511.81368091 RDD
Total Output
2432646.5021656 RDD
Transaction Details
Fee
0 RDD
mined Sat, 17 Sep 2016 21:51:44 UTC
From
2431511.81368091 RDD